Ten mil is equivalent to 0.01 inches or 0.254 millimeters. The term "mil" is commonly used in manufacturing and materials to denote a thousandth of an inch. Therefore, 10 mils represents a thickness that is slightly thicker than a standard credit card, which is about 30 mils.

A mil is a unit of measurement that is utilized to describe and measure thickness in different materials like plastics. Since 1 mil is equal to 0.001 in or 0.0254 mm, then 10 mil of vinyl is 0.01 in, or 0.254 mm of thick.
